Site Manager
I got pre-qualified on the phone, then I met with the District Manager for about an hour. They asked standard manager questions, focusing on management and team development experience, not necessarily medical background. The interview felt like a good conversation, going over an hour. The DM even showed me the patient rooms on my way out, which seemed like a positive sign. I was told I'd hear back within the week, but I didn't. Three weeks later, I was informed they chose someone else. I'm confident in my skills and felt I aced the interview, but that's how it goes.
- Can you describe your management style?
- How have you handled internal conflicts or issues within an office environment?
- What are your strategies for developing and growing a team?
